Wikimedia facts and figures
- Wikipedia was started in 2001.
- Today, Wikipedia exists in nearly 300 languages across more than 65 million articles.
- Wikipedia is accessed by more than 1.5 billion unique devices every month.
- Nearly 250,000 volunteer editors contribute to Wikipedia every month.
- Wikipedia is read more than 15 billion times every month.
